Understanding the Mechanics of Plinko
At its core, plinko is remarkably straightforward. A player initiates the game by placing a bet and releasing a puck (or disc) from the top of the board. The puck then descends through a grid of pegs, randomly altering its trajectory with each collision. The puck finally comes to rest in one of several prize bins or slots at the bottom of the board, each associated with a specific multiplier or payout value. The total winnings are determined by the initial bet and the multiplier of the slot where the puck lands. The randomness introduced by the pegs is the central mechanic, making each game a unique and unpredictable experience.
The layout of the pegs and the number of prize slots vary depending on the specific plinko game. Some boards feature a symmetrical arrangement, while others showcase more asymmetrical designs. The number of pegs directly impacts the level of randomness; more pegs generally result in a more chaotic and unpredictable descent. Similarly, the number and value of the prize slots influence the potential winnings and the overall risk-reward ratio of the game.

Understanding RTP and Variance
Return to Player (RTP) is a theoretical percentage representing the average payout a game is expected to return to players over an extended period. A higher RTP indicates a better payout rate. Variance, on the other hand, refers to the degree of fluctuation in the game’s payouts. High-variance games offer larger potential wins but with less frequent occurrences, while low-variance games provide smaller, more consistent payouts. When choosing a plinko game, consider both RTP and variance. A game with a high RTP and low variance may offer a more predictable and sustainable gaming experience, while a game with a lower RTP but high variance may appeal to players seeking the thrill of potentially large wins.
The Evolution of Plinko: From TV Show to Digital Casino
The origins of plinko can be traced back to the popular American television game show, Price is Right, where contestants dropped pucks down a pyramid-shaped board with the opportunity to win cash and prizes. This iconic game captured the imagination of viewers with its simple yet thrilling gameplay. As the demand for casino-style entertainment grew, the concept of plinko transcended the television screen and made its way into both land-based and online casinos.
The transition from a physical game show to a digital casino game involved adapting the core mechanics to a virtual environment. Online plinko games often incorporate sophisticated random number generators (RNGs) to ensure fair and unbiased outcomes. Furthermore, digital versions have allowed for the introduction of innovative features, such as enhanced graphics, customizable board layouts, and bonus rounds. This versatility has contributed to plinko’s ongoing popularity in the online gaming world.
